Southern resort to host installation exhibition

Works by Vietnamese and French artists will be displayed on 500 meters of Ho Tram beach in the southern province of Ba Ria-Vung Tau from Sunday in an exhibition hosted by the Ho Tram Beach Resort and Spa.

Themed Bien va Bo (Sea and shore), the exhibit features art including installation paintings, sculptures and photos incorporated with other items such as boats and wooden wheels.

Around 40 Vietnamese artists including Le Trieu Dien and Nguyen Than from the Mekong

Art Club and Bui Hai Son will exhibit work at the beach along with three artists from France – Sandrine L’louquet, Bertrand Peret and Lucine Do.

The event was the inspiration of Ho Tram resort’s manager Cao Lap, who has also managed several other well-known tourist sites in Ho Chi Minh City.

The resort is noted for hosting the international kite festival in March with participation from more than 100 local and foreign artists.

The exhibition will run until August 31 at the resort in Phuoc Thuan Commune, Xuyen Moc District.
